Originally posted by TNH
You are lucky, I have two 12's, and something in the back of my car is rattling like hell even at low volume. When I find the time, I am going to tear the thing apart and get to the source of it.
yeah, the clk has some annoying rattles... the most common will come from the rear deck/hat rack... it SHOULD be coming from the rear sunshade... the hard plastic of the sunshade is hitting the rear deck... if you hear the noise, just erect () the sunshade, and i bet the noise will go away...

also, there can also be rattles coming from your license plate frame, but that is something you might not hear in the car... i did what Bruce mentioned, use some double sided tape to secure the frame to the actual plate. that eliminates the rattle from that.

im a little late here, but im running 1 Alpine Type R 12 in a custom sealed box. took out the plastic piece separating the trunk from the cabin via the armrest and sealed the sub running directly into the cabin. sound is very tight and accurate, and if i wanted to bump around town like a thug, i guess i could. i wasnt familiar with Alpine subs prior to this one, but am very pleased with it. very crisp, accurate bass. ill get some pictures if there is any interest here. looks like nothing from the trunk, and all you see is the sub through the armrest. as of yet, i have no rattling problems, but i also dont pound the thing on my country and rock music.

For all of you who simply 'added' subs, how did you get strictly the lower frequencies?? Low pass filter? Amp with crossover? I have an Eclipse head unit, and 2 sets fo MBQs sitting in the garage, but just want to add a little thump...any help??

Get yourself a amp with a built in crossover that's the easiest way. A couple of subs with the equipment you mentioned and you're done

When I had my CLK, I replaced the speakers with Focal Utopias... they sounded INCREDIBLE. Sub duties were handled by two Focal 10s... our biggest problem was rattling and vibration. The CLK definitely was not a paradigm of build strength! We had to dynamat most of the car to quiet it down. The benefit was the elimination of rattles and resonances (which I experienced even with the stock Bose system.)
